Mountain biking around Eicklingen offers varied terrain through green meadows and forests, making it a compelling destination for outdoor enthusiasts. The region, part of the Flotwedel area, features a mix of natural beauty and picturesque villages. Routes often lead along the Aller river, providing pleasant paths and views. The area's established cycling networks include natural paths, small roads, and field paths suitable for cross-country mountain biking.

There are over 150 mountain bike trails around Eicklingen listed on komoot, offering a wide variety of options for different skill levels. This includes 57 easy routes, 101 moderate routes, and 1 difficult route.
Mountain biking in Eicklingen offers diverse scenery, including colorful meadows, varied forests, and hedges. Many routes lead along the Aller river, providing pleasant paths. The area features a mix of natural paths, small roads, and field paths, making it ideal for cross-country mountain biking.
Yes, Eicklingen offers 57 easy mountain bike routes. An excellent option for beginners is the Irenensee – Spreewald Lakes Uetze loop from Wathlingen, which is 16.1 miles (25.9 km) long and features gentle elevation changes, making it a comfortable ride.
Absolutely. The region's varied terrain with numerous easy and moderate routes, often along the Aller river and through forests, is well-suited for families. Many paths avoid highly technical sections, allowing for enjoyable rides together. Consider routes like the FriedWald Uetze Estate – Langer Hals Shelter loop from Wathlingen, which is 12.4 miles (20.0 km) and rated easy.
Many of the natural paths and forest trails around Eicklingen are suitable for cycling with a dog, provided your dog is well-behaved and accustomed to running alongside a bike. Always keep your dog under control, especially near wildlife or other trail users, and be mindful of local regulations regarding dogs in nature reserves or specific areas.
While mountain biking near Eicklingen, you can explore various natural features and cultural landmarks. Routes often lead along the Aller river, offering scenic views. You might also encounter picturesque villages with half-timbered houses. Notable attractions include Wienhausen Abbey, the Irenensee, and the Spreewald Lakes, Uetze.
Yes, many mountain bike routes in Eicklingen are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. For example, the popular Langlingen Lock – Sandlinger Berge Forest Trails loop from Eicklingen is a moderate 17.3 miles (27.9 km) circular path that winds through forest trails.
The mountain bike routes in Eicklingen are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from over 500 reviews. Riders often praise the varied landscapes, the peaceful forest sections, and the pleasant paths along the Aller river.
The diverse scenery of Eicklingen, with its meadows and forests, makes it enjoyable for mountain biking from spring through autumn. Spring offers blooming landscapes, summer provides lush greenery, and autumn brings vibrant colors. While winter riding is possible, be mindful of potential muddy conditions or icy patches on trails.
Eicklingen and its surrounding villages, being part of an established cycling network, typically offer parking options near trailheads or in village centers. While specific parking lots for each trail are not listed, you can often find public parking in towns like Eicklingen, Wienhausen, or Langlingen, which serve as good starting points for many routes.
While Eicklingen primarily offers easy to moderate trails, the established cycling networks allow for combining routes to create longer tours. For instance, the Wienhausen Abbey – Osterloher Alps Trail loop from Alt Schepelse is a moderate 24.2 miles (39.0 km) route that can be extended by connecting to other paths in the Flotwedel area, offering a more extensive ride.
